Family Medicine

Family Medicine is the medical specialty which is concerned with the total health care of the individual and the family. It is the specialty in breadth which integrates the biological, clinical, and behavioral sciences. The scope of family medicine is not limited by age, sex, organ system, or disease entity.

HIGHLANDS FAMILY PRACTICE is a provider located in RENTON, WA. NPPES has assigned the NPI number 1194714790 to HIGHLANDS FAMILY PRACTICE on October 17, 2005. It is a Type-2 NPI, indicating this NPI number is associated with an organization. Since the name “HIGHLANDS FAMILY PRACTICE” is a dba name, the actual legal business name for this organization is DALE E EPPER MD. The primary taxonomy selected by this provider is 207Q00000X from the Health Care Provider Taxonomy code set, which is classified as Family Medicine.

The NPI profile was previously updated about 6 years ago on Aug 22, 2020. Identifiers for HIGHLANDS FAMILY PRACTICE

Identifiers are used to associate other provider identifiers such as Medicaid or other insurers (ie:, Blue Cross, Blue Shield, Aetna, Kaiser-Permanente, etc.), with their NPI number. These identifiers can be used in matching an NPI number to an insurer's records. However, not all providers have such numbers and not all providers choose to include them in their NPI information.

Taxonomy Code(s)

A taxonomy code is a code that describes the health care service provider's type, classification, and the area of specialization. The primary specialty for this provider is indicated as (Primary) below.

The taxonomy codes are selected by the provider at the time of NPI registration. Selection of a taxonomy code does not replace any credentialing or validation process that the provider requesting the code should complete.
